By KYLE HIGHTOWER

FOXBOROUGH, Mass. (AP) — Patriots center Garrett Bradbury is impressed by what he’s seen from rookie running back TreVeyon Henderson over the past two games.

He’s just not surprised by it.

“He’s running hard,” Bradbury said. “Everyone knows he can outrun you, but what people are seeing is he’ll run through your face, too.”

Henderson’s three touchdowns — two rushing and one receiving — propelled New England to a 27-14 win over the New York Jets on Thursday night. But to his teammates, it was just a public showcase of what they have witnessed behind the scenes from Day 1.

And with running back Rhamondre Stevenson sidelined for the last three games with a toe injury, it’s brought a different — and needed— dimension to a Patriots offense that continues to thrive.
